>I created a form, but I need a single page letter on the form so when someone gets this letter it prints a single page from the report form. It sounds simple enough, but I tried to build it using the Label tool and of course, kept running out of space and had to do multiple labels and try to line them up. Not good.

You can do this with the VFP report writer. Make the page header the entire report and put everything in the page header.
